#7ac278 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7ac278 is composed of 47.8% red, 76.1%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.1%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 118.4 degrees, a saturation of 37.8% and a lightness of 61.6%. #7ac278 color hex could be obtained by blending #f4fff0 with #008500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#7ac278 color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.
#7ac278 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7ac278 has RGB values of R:122, G:194,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0, Y:0.38,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 8045176.
